PHP 正则表达式preg_match

简介: PHP 正则表达式preg_match

简化定义


preg_match (string $pattern , string $subject [array &$matches] ) : int

说明:

$pattern 搜索模式

$subject 字符串

$matches 搜索结果(可选)


界定符:/


示例


// 只校验结果
echo preg_match('/\d+/', '1234');
// 1
// 获取匹配结果
if(preg_match('/age=(\d+)/', 'age=16', $matches)){
    var_dump($matches);
}
/**
array(2) {
    [0]=> string(6) "age=16"
    [1]=> string(2) "16"
  }
*/

相关文章
|
5月前
|
JavaScript PHP
php正则表达式获取(捕获)组的笔记
@(汗)的确,网络上存在很多这样的内容了,但今天我是来补充内容的,滑稽@(你懂的) 众所周知 ,js中正则表达式()可以来获取匹配到内容,然后用$0 ...来显示
50 0
|
10月前
|
PHP
php正则表达式函数preg_replace替换span标签
php正则表达式函数preg_replace替换span标签
44 0
|
11月前
|
机器学习/深度学习 PHP
PHP—正则表达式
PHP—正则表达式
|
12月前
|
PHP Perl
PHP正则表达式
PHP正则表达式
|
PHP 数据安全/隐私保护
PHP实现简单的注册页面(正则表达式练习)
html实现简单的注册表单,然后使用php实现简单的数据验证(运用正则表达式)
175 0
PHP实现简单的注册页面(正则表达式练习)
|
Shell PHP Perl
实训项目:PHP正则表达式的应用
正则表达式是一种描述字符串结构的语法规则,是一种特定的格式化模式,用于验证各种字符串是否匹配(Match)这个特征,进而实现高级的文本查找、替换、截取等操作。 正则表达式在发展过程中出现了多种形式,一种是POSIX规范兼容的表达式,另一种是当Perl(一种功能丰富的编程语言)发展起来后,衍生出来的PCRE(Perl兼容正则表达式)库,使得许多开发人员将PCRE整合到自己的语言中,PHP中也未PCRE库的使用提供了相应的函数。
163 0
实训项目:PHP正则表达式的应用
PHP通过正则表达式对用户名合法性校验
PHP通过正则表达式对用户名合法性校验
165 0
|
PHP Python
Python、PHP:手机号匹配正则表达式
Python、PHP:手机号匹配正则表达式
149 0
Python、PHP:手机号匹配正则表达式
|
PHP
【PHP】preg_match函数
【PHP】preg_match函数
100 0
【PHP】preg_match函数
|
机器学习/深度学习 SQL PHP
PHP常用正则表达式大全
平时做网站经常要用正则表达式,下面是一些讲解和例子,仅供大家参考和修改使用:
132 0